The Denver Broncos are becoming familiar with an old friend in 2022 after their recent loss to their division rival the Las Vegas Raiders. That old friend, the injury bug.

We have talked about this so much, but it always seems to end up making yet another appearance, each and every season. They [injury bug] are like that one friend that only comes around when they need something. In this case, they need the Broncos to be worse.

As if the broncos weren't already struggling this year, the injury bug had to strike them again.

Let's go over just a few of the major injuries the Broncos have had this year.

In training camp, starting receiver Tim Patrick tore his ACL. Then, we of course had Justin Simmons, one of the best safeties in the league, dealing with a quad issue and has already missed some time.

Barron Browning dealt with an injury. P.J. Locke, and Billy Turner, have and will miss time. And of course, Javonte Williams with a torn ACL, PCL, and LCL, and is out for the season.

Then, when we thought the day couldn't worse, the Broncos' starting defensive end Randy Gregory will miss time due to a knee issue.

Nothing seems to be going right for the Broncos. Like, at all. Hopefully, the team can get healthy after this Thursday Night Football game, as they will have a longer break.
